The starting point is the picturesque village of Brumano.
Here you can park your car in the convenient parking lot located at the Church of San Bartolomeo, a place of great interest for Renaissance art and history enthusiasts.
Founded in 1567 and enlarged in 1800, although it is on Bergamo territory it conducts religious services in the Ambrosian rite. From the church, head to the left where the trail begins.
The first part of the path is paved, but soon turns into a dirt track.
After about 200 meters, you will notice that the slope increases, making the path a bit more challenging.
Continue at a leisurely pace, enjoying the scenery that opens up before you.
Along the trail, you will cross several narrow tongues of paved road.
Despite your fatigue, you will be rewarded with spectacular views of the grayish Resegone rocks glimpsed through the vegetation and the high grassy pasture of Costa del Palio.
This pasture is known to be the natural watershed between Bergamo’s Imagna Valley and Lecco, a view definitely worth pausing for a few photos.
Continuing on the trail, you will reach a farmhouse, an excellent spot for a short stop.
After catching your breath, follow CAI path 13, which will take you through a dense forest.
This section is particularly fascinating, as this is where the first rivulets of the Imagna stream originate.
The trail continues for about 1.5 kilometers through steep switchbacks, but your fatigue will be rewarded when, after a short, gentler climb, you reach a clearing at altitude.
From here, Rifugio Resegone is now close by.

The hut terrace offers unparalleled views of the valley below.
It is the perfect place to relax, enjoy a good meal and enjoy the company of other hikers.
